Associate Data Migrations Engineer
KEY RESPONSIBILITIES** **Data Ingestion & Integration** - Contribute to data ingestion workflows, pulling from relational and NoSQL databases, REST APIs, and flat files with attention to data quality and consistency. **Pipeline Development** - Support the design and development of ELT pipelines, following team standards and data engineering best practices. - Assist with monitoring pipeline executions across cloud and on-premises environments, escalating issues as appropriate. **Storage & Warehousing** - Assist in implementing and maintaining data storage solutions including Data Warehouses and Data Lakes. - Write and optimise SQL queries to support downstream analytics and reporting use cases. **Collaboration & Documentation** - Work closely with cross-functional teams — analysts, engineers, and client stakeholders — to understand requirements and deliver fit-for-purpose solutions. - Maintain clear documentation for pipelines, data models, and processes, contributing to a culture of engineering rigour. **Learning & Growth** - Actively engage with DevOps and DataOps practices, absorbing team patterns around CI/CD, version control, and code review. ## Requirements * * * - 1–2 years of hands-on experience in Python (primary) or another language such as Java, Scala, or Ruby. - Solid intermediate SQL — comfortable with joins, aggregations, and window functions. - Working knowledge of Git via GitHub, GitLab, or Bitbucket. - Basic familiarity with dbt — models, sources, and the test/documentation workflow. - Foundational understanding of at least one public cloud platform (AWS, GCP, or Azure). - Basic understanding of data structures and algorithms. - Intellectual curiosity and eagerness to learn in a fast-paced consulting environment. - Strong written and spoken English and Portuguese. - Comfortable asking questions, contributing in team discussions, and receiving technical feedback. ## Nice to have * * * - Exposure to orchestration tools such as Apache Airflow or Dagster. - Awareness of distributed processing frameworks (Spark, Dask, or similar). - Prior experience in a consulting or client-facing environment. ## Perks * * * - Holiday Entitlement: 25 days holiday plus bank holidays. - Learning & Development: €1,500 training budget + 5 training days. - Company Bonus: Discretionary company and personal bonus paid quarterly. - Pension Scheme. - Choose Your Kit: Select from a range of laptops and accessories. - Social Events: meetups, squad events, summer/Christmas events, etc. - And many others.
Findigo hittar jobben och fyller i ansökan. Du klickar Skicka.
Visa jobbet och ansökUrsprunglig annons: landing.jobs